March in Caen, France, offers a mix of mild and chilly weather, with temperatures ranging from a minimum of -7°C (19°F) to a maximum of 25°C (78°F), creating a fascinating transition into spring. The average temperature sits at a crisp 9°C (48°F), while the city experiences 15 days of precipitation, totaling 62 mm (2.5 in) for the month, contributing to its overall 86% humidity. In March, Caen experiences a notable transition in its precipitation patterns, receiving 62 mm (2.5 in) of rain over 15 days. This slightly lower amount compared to February's 63 mm and higher than April's 35 mm indicates a trend towards drier conditions as spring approaches. In Caen, France, March brings a gradual decline in humidity, measuring 86%, marking a slight improvement from the wetter winter months of January and February, which peaked at 90% and 89%, respectively. As spring approaches, the trend of decreasing humidity continues into April, where levels drop to 84%, and this gradual shift paves the way for the drier months ahead. By May and June, humidity levels stabilize at 80%, signaling a refreshing environment as the city transitions into summer. As March arrives in Caen, France, the UV Index climbs to 4, indicating a moderate exposure category. This marks a notable shift from the previous months, as January and February held lower indices of 2 and 3 respectively. While the burn time remains at 30 minutes, it's essential to be vigilant as the days grow longer and sunnier. The upward trend hints at the approaching warmer months, where by April, the UV Index escalates to 6 and continues to soar through the summer. As March unfolds in Caen, France, the days begin to lengthen, heralding the arrival of spring. With an average of 11 hours of daylight, March marks a noticeable increase from the 10 hours seen in February. This gradual shift is a precursor to the longer days that follow, as sunlight continues to extend through April and May, eventually reaching a peak of 16 hours in June. In March, the winds in Caen, France blow at an average speed of 4.2 m/s (9 mph), mirroring January's gentle breezes. This consistency suggests a transitional period as winter gradually yields to spring, with February experiencing a slight uptick to 4.9 m/s (11 mph) before the winds mellow once more. As the seasons progress, April shows a notable decline to 3.7 m/s (8 mph), indicating a calming trend ahead of warmer months. Interestingly, while the summer months like June see a dip to 2.8 m/s (6 mph), the winds pick up again in May and continue to fluctuate, reflecting the dynamic nature of Caen's maritime climate.
